Oracle EBS Senior Technical Consultant Job Description Template
As an Oracle EBS Senior Technical Consultant, you will be tasked with the design, development, and implementation of custom solutions in the Oracle E-Business Suite (EBS). You'll work closely with business analysts and stakeholders to gather requirements, provide technical expertise, and develop seamless integrations that enhance business processes.
Responsibilities
- Design, develop, and implement custom Oracle EBS solutions
- Collaborate with business stakeholders to gather and document requirements
- Develop technical specifications and designs from functional requirements
- Provide technical expertise in Oracle EBS modules such as Financials, Supply Chain, and HRMS
- Perform system testing and deployment activities
- Troubleshoot and resolve technical issues within the Oracle EBS environment
- Ensure data integrity and security within the Oracle EBS system
- Provide technical guidance and mentorship to junior team members
- Stay updated with the latest Oracle EBS patches and updates
Qualifications
-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or related field
- Minimum of 5 years of experience in Oracle E-Business Suite technical development
- In-depth knowledge of Oracle EBS modules such as Financials, Supply Chain, and HRMS
- Proven experience with Oracle databases, PL/SQL, Oracle Forms, and Oracle Reports
- Strong problem-solving skills and ability to troubleshoot complex technical issues
- Excellent verbal and written communication skills
- Ability to work collaboratively in a team-oriented environment
- Oracle EBS certification is a plus

An Oracle EBS Senior Technical Consultant specializes in the implementation and maintenance of Oracle E-Business Suite (EBS) applications. They work closely with clients to understand their business requirements, customize EBS modules, and integrate them with other systems. Their role involves developing and deploying software solutions, troubleshooting technical issues, and ensuring optimal system performance.
To become an Oracle EBS Senior Technical Consultant, individuals typically need a bachelor's degree in computer science or a related field, alongside extensive experience in Oracle EBS implementation. They often begin their careers as Oracle EBS developers or analysts, gaining expertise in modules like Financials, HRMS, or Supply Chain. Obtaining Oracle certifications can further enhance career prospects.

Typically, an Oracle EBS Senior Technical Consultant holds a degree in computer science, information technology, or a related field. Key qualifications include proficiency in Oracle E-Business Suite, experience with SQL, PL/SQL, Java, and XML, and familiarity with Oracle AIM or other implementation methodologies. Certifications such as Oracle Certified Professional enhance credibility.
